In June 2024, I was invited by the curators of Radio Choreography to initiate a radio movement workshop during their Radio (non-)Conference at Stegi Radio, Athens. ‘Barks to chimes’ was the workshop that was proposed and explored anger and rage as transformative practices.
Curators’ fragment: “Radio (non-)Conference is an experimental format at the intersection of durational performance, live radio show, performative symposium and public forum. It invites artists, thinkers and activists to share sonic and body-based practices around themes of migration, counter-memory, feminist perspectives and movements of resistance. Coming from different disciplines, backgrounds, and geopolitical contexts, the invited contributions unfold the possibilities of radio to amplify marginalised voices, disseminate poetic acts of dissent and instigate being-in-common through collective acts of listening.
The second Radio (non-)Conference tunes into multiple histories, narratives and bodies from Athens, branching out to the Mediterranean area, to connect audiences, spaces and voices from different times and places in a trans-local community that disobeys the categories of national and international, central and peripheral. It transformed the space of Onassis AiR into a temporary radio station while the audience was invited to listen to, with a limited physical attendance.
11:30 – 13:00 | Radio (non-)Conference Pt.1 | Embodied Multitudes
Embodied Multitudes taps into the separation of sound and vision, body and voice, time and place, identity and multitude. Dancing through the cracks of these partitions, we explore the voice as an extension of the body, sounds as bodies of vibrations, and multiplicity of identities, interpretations and forms of agency these gaps can set into motion.”
